Nettet16. nov. 2010 · Light and human health: LED risks highlighted. Nov. 16, 2010. Issues relating to the effects on health and well-being of artificial light are discussed in three recent publications; including one that says the blue-light component in white LEDs causes toxic stress to the retina. NettetBut the issues with CFL and LED light are not just because of the blue light association. On top of problems resulting from blue light, there are also the health issues that come with ‘flicker’, caused by tiny fluctuations in electric current. Flicker is the potential culprit for. Headaches and migraines. Visual fatigue. Nettet13. apr. 2024 · Discover the potential risks and benefits of using LED lights for your eyes.
